31st August, Petaling Jaya: Eighty-four men, 34 women and 54 team officials from 10 countries have converged in Malaysia for the 2nd Asian Para Tenpin Bowling Championships hosted by Malaysian Tenpin Bowling Congress at Sunway Megalanes, Bandar Sunway from September 1 to 5, 2025.

The physically disabled athletes were confirmed during the team managers meeting held at Sunway Megalanes conference room. China, Hong Kong, India, Japan, Korea, Macau, Singapore, Thailand, Chinese Taipei and host, Malaysia are the participating countries and territories.

Dr Santos, after the roll-call, covered all aspects of the championships including general rules and regulations, schedule of events, lane draws of the three events and the official practice procedures.

There are seven classes and two divisions (men and women) - TPB1, TPB2, TPB3, TPB4, TPB8, TPB9 and TPB10. Three events will be contested which comprises of Singles (6 games), Doubles (6 games) and Trios (4 games). All three medals will be awarded to a category if there are three or more athletes.

If there are three or less athletes in a category, only the gold and silver medals will be awarded. Medals will also be awarded for the All Events (16 games total) for all the seven classes. Men and women will be mixed for some events, namely the Doubles and Trios competing for medals. Those not competing for medals will complete their events in the makeup teams.

The official practice, divided into two squads will be held tomorrow, 1st September followed by the opening ceremony which will be held at Sunway Megalanes at 5:30pm local time.

Competition will kick off with the Singles on 2nd and 3rd September. The Doubles will be contested on 3rd and 4th September. The Trios will be staged on the final day of the championships on 5th September. A victory banquet, hosted by MTBC will be held at the Sunway Resorts Hotel at 8:00pm.
